
Famous car, not so famous star. Mona Arvidsson, Swedish fashion model and the Ferrari that was a present of Rossellini to his wife Ingrid Bergman. But she wasn't too fond of the car and the Ferrari was soon sold. Cannes 1957. Car: Ferrari 375 MM (0456 AM) 1955 Coupé Pininfarina
Swedish fashion model Mona Arvidsson, barefoot in patterned capri pants, leans against a Ferrari 375 MM Coupé Pininfarina in Cannes, 1957. The sleek sports car was famously a gift from director Roberto Rossellini to his wife, Ingrid Bergman, who was not fond of the vehicle and soon sold it. In the background, a poster for the Cannes Film Festival announces the "rendez-vous mondial du cinéma," setting the scene for this casual moment.
